Why farm and hobby buildings are hard to heat
An agricultural building is built for shelter and function, not for holding heat:
- Little or no insulation — pole barns, steel buildings, older wood structures
- Big volumes and tall spaces — a lot of air to heat
- Metal cladding or board walls — cold surfaces, condensation-prone
- Exposed structure — trusses, purlins, open framing
- Often a combustion heater — propane or a wood stove for the workshop
Trying to heat one of these as-built is a losing battle. Insulating the part you actually use — a workshop bay, a tack room, a heated office corner — is what makes it workable. And spray foam suits these buildings because it insulates and air-seals the irregular, exposed assemblies at once, and (as closed-cell) handles the condensation that plagues metal and cold farm buildings.
The two products, briefly
| ½ lb open-cell | 2 lb closed-cell | |
|---|---|---|
| Approx. R per inch | ~R-3.5 – R-3.8 | ~R-6.0 – R-7.0 |
| Own vapour barrier? | No | Yes, at sufficient thickness |
| Moisture / condensation | Absorbs | Resists |
| On metal / steel buildings | Less suitable | Well-suited |
| Best here for | Interior partitions, sound | Barns, workshops, metal buildings, cold walls/roofs |
For farm buildings, closed-cell is almost always the workhorse — especially on metal buildings, where its air seal and moisture resistance stop the condensation that otherwise drips off a steel roof or wall. Closed-cell → · Open-cell →
What actually gets insulated
Most owners don’t insulate the whole barn — they insulate the part they heat and use:
The workshop or shop bay
Wall it off, insulate the walls and ceiling/roof with closed-cell, and you have a workspace usable through the winter. On a metal building, foam on the underside of the roof and walls also stops condensation dripping on your tools and projects.
The tack room or feed room
A small, insulated, sometimes heated room within a barn. Closed-cell in the walls and ceiling keeps it at an even temperature — important for tack, feed, and anyone working in it.
The farm office or heated corner
A finished, heated space carved out of a larger building — closed-cell walls and ceiling make it comfortable and efficient.
The metal/steel building envelope
Closed-cell sprayed on the interior of a steel building’s roof and walls is a standard, effective way to insulate it and — critically — stop the condensation that metal buildings are notorious for.
⚠️ The safety rules matter more on a farm — read this part
This is where a farm building differs from a house, and where DIY foam jobs go dangerously wrong:
Combustion and ventilation. Farm workshops and heated spaces very often run a propane heater or a wood stove. When you air-seal a space tight around a combustion appliance, you change how it manages air — and that creates a real carbon monoxide risk if combustion air and venting aren’t handled. Every heated, sealed farm space needs a proper ventilation strategy and a carbon monoxide detector. This is not optional.
Fire and ignition barriers. Cured spray foam is combustible and, in most occupied and many agricultural settings, must be covered with an approved thermal or ignition barrier (like drywall) — not left exposed. This matters especially in a building with equipment, fuel, hay, or ignition sources. Get the code requirement right for your building type. Fire-rated drywall →
Livestock and air quality. If animals share or neighbour the space, ventilation and air quality matter for them too, and the timing/curing of foam around livestock needs planning. This is an assessment-first job.
Hay and combustion. Stored hay and fuel plus a heat source in an insulated space is a fire-safety consideration that needs thinking through — not something to improvise.
Bottom line: insulating a farm building is very doable and very worthwhile, but the combustion, fire, and ventilation safety is genuinely more serious than in a house. This is a job to assess and do properly, not with a DIY kit.
Where foam isn’t the answer
The farmhouse attic — blown-in reaches full depth for less. Attic insulation →
A space you’ll never heat — insulating the walls of an unheated barn does little (though closed-cell on a metal roof can still stop condensation, which is sometimes reason enough).
Over an unresolved moisture or drainage problem — fix water first.
Interior partitions where you only want sound — mineral wool.
Practical questions
Can you insulate my workshop or barn space? Yes — typically the part you heat and use (a shop bay, tack room, office), with closed-cell foam, plus the combustion/ventilation/fire safety planned in. We’ll assess what’s practical for your building.
Will foam stop the condensation dripping off my steel building? Closed-cell on the interior of the roof and walls is the standard fix for metal-building condensation — it stops warm moist air from reaching the cold steel.
Do I need to leave during installation? On an unoccupied outbuilding, rarely an issue. We install Insulthane Extreme by Elastochem; we’ll plan ventilation, re-entry, and any livestock considerations, and flag respiratory sensitivities.
Is it safe to run my propane heater in an insulated shop? Only with proper combustion air, venting, and a CO detector — which is exactly why the ventilation and combustion setup has to be part of the plan. We’ll flag what’s needed.
Do I have to cover the foam? In most occupied/agricultural settings, yes — cured foam needs an approved ignition/thermal barrier. We handle that.
